Emerging technologies everyone needs to know about

April 4, 2023 by uday nandan

The world of technology is constantly evolving, and new emerging technologies are being developed at an unprecedented pace. As these technologies become more advanced, they change how we live, work, and interact with the world around us. This article will explore some of the most exciting emerging technologies everyone should know about.

Artificial Intelligence (AI)

Artificial intelligence is a technology that enables machines to learn from experience, perform tasks that would typically require human intelligence, and make decisions based on data. AI is already being used in a wide range of applications, from voice assistants like Siri and Alexa to self-driving cars and advanced medical diagnostics. As AI continues to develop, it is expected to revolutionize many industries and change our lives.

Internet of Things (IoT)

The Internet of Things refers to a network of physical devices, vehicles, home appliances, and other items embedded with sensors, software, and connectivity. These devices can exchange data and communicate with each other, allowing them to work together seamlessly. The IoT is already being used in a wide range of applications, from smart homes and cities to industrial automation and healthcare.

Blockchain

Blockchain technology allows for secure, transparent, and decentralized transactions. It is a digital ledger that records transactions in a way that is tamper-proof and virtually impossible to hack. Blockchain is already being used in the financial industry, but its potential applications are vast, including supply chain management, digital identity, and more.

Virtual and Augmented Reality (VR/AR)

Virtual and augmented reality are technologies that allow users to experience digital content in a way that feels immersive and real. Virtual reality uses a headset to create a fully immersive digital environment, while augmented reality overlays digital content onto the real world through a smartphone or other device. These technologies have applications in gaming, entertainment, education, and many other industries.

5G Networks

5G networks are the next generation of mobile networks that offer faster speeds, lower latency, and greater capacity than previous generations. 5G is expected to revolutionize many industries, including healthcare, transportation, and manufacturing. It will enable the development of new technologies like self-driving cars and remote surgery.

Quantum Computing

Quantum computing is a technology that uses the principles of quantum mechanics to perform complex calculations and solve problems beyond traditional computers’ capabilities. It has the potential to revolutionize many industries, including finance, healthcare, and energy.

Edge Computing

Edge computing is a technology that enables data processing to be done closer to the source, rather than in a centralized location. It reduces latency, increases data security, and improves network efficiency. Edge computing is already being used in applications like autonomous vehicles and smart homes.

Biotechnology

Biotechnology is a field that involves using living organisms or their parts to create new products or processes. It has applications in healthcare, agriculture, and environmental science. Biotechnology is being used to develop new treatments for diseases and create more sustainable food sources.

Nanotechnology

Nanotechnology involves manipulating materials on a molecular or atomic scale to create new materials or devices. It has applications in electronics, medicine, and energy, among other industries. Nanotechnology is being used to develop new stronger, lighter, and more efficient materials than traditional materials.

Robotics

Robotics involves the design, construction, and use of robots to perform dangerous, difficult, or impossible tasks for humans. Robotics has applications in manufacturing, healthcare, and agriculture, among other industries. Robotics is used to automate repetitive tasks, assist with surgeries, and improve crop yields.

Conclusion

Emerging technologies like AI, IoT, blockchain, VR/AR, and 5G networks are already changing how we live, work, and interact with the world around us. As these technologies continue to develop, they will profoundly impact many industries and change how we do things in ways we can’t yet imagine. It’s essential for everyone to stay informed about these emerging technologies and the potential they hold for the future.
